I am trying to link Steam API with cmake.

I've tried Googling it, and there is close to nothing on steamapi cmake. In my case the Steam SDK is stored in C:/Users/user/Documents/Visual Studio 2022/Libraries/steam-sdk/.

This is my broken cmake:

# Project
cmake_minimum_required (VERSION 3.14)
project (MyProject)

#target_include_directories(${PROJECT_NAME} PUBLIC "C:/Users/user/Documents/Visual Studio 2022/Libraries/steam-sdk/public/steam/")
#target_link_directories(${PROJECT_NAME} PUBLIC "C:/Users/user/Documents/Visual Studio 2022/Libraries/steam-sdk/redistributable_bin/win64/")

#add_library(steamapi SHARED IMPORTED) # or STATIC instead of SHARED
#set_target_properties(bar PROPERTIES
#  IMPORTED_LOCATION "${CMAKE_SOURCE_DIR}/lib/libbar.so"
#  INTERFACE_INCLUDE_DIRECTORIES "${CMAKE_SOURCE_DIR}/include/libbar"
#)
find_library(
    steamapi
    #external_library_dependency 
    #external_library_name
    PATHS "C:/Users/user/Documents/Visual Studio 2022/Libraries/steam-sdk/" # you can manually provide a path to search for your library if its not in the PATH
    #PATH_SUFFIXES "/redistributable_bin/win64/" # possible subfolders inside the top directory of your library
    PATH_SUFFIXES "/redistributable_bin" "/redistributable_bin/win64" # possible subfolders inside the top directory of your library
 )
#find_library(steamapi "steam_api64.lib" PATHS "C:/Users/Rico/Documents/Visual Studio 2022/Libraries/steam-sdk/redistributable_bin/win64/")
#target_include_directories(${PROJECT_NAME} PUBLIC "C:/Users/Rico/Documents/Visual Studio 2022/Libraries/steam-sdk/public/steam/")

include_directories(${steamapi_INCLUDE_DIRS})

# Linking
add_executable(${PROJECT_NAME}
    "src/Main.cpp"
)

target_compile_features(${PROJECT_NAME} PRIVATE cxx_std_20)
    
target_link_libraries(${PROJECT_NAME}
    steamapi
)

How can I do this?

I would end up with a solution similar to CPM.cmake for hands-free installation

# get_steamapi.cmake (located in myproject/cmake)
set(STEAMAPI_ZIP_LOCATION "${CMAKE_BINARY_DIR}/cmake/steamworks_sdk.zip")
set(STEAMAPI_LOCATION "${CMAKE_BINARY_DIR}/cmake/steamworks_sdk")
set(STEAMAPI_BINARY_DIR "${STEAMAPI_LOCATION}/sdk/redistributable_bin/win64/steam_api64.lib")
set(STEAMAPI_SOURCE_DIR "${STEAMAPI_LOCATION}/sdk/public/steam")
set(STEAMAPI_SHARED_DIR "${STEAMAPI_LOCATION}/sdk/redistributable_bin/win64/steam_api64.dll")

#set(CPM_DOWNLOAD_LOCATION "${CMAKE_BINARY_DIR}/cmake/CPM_${CPM_DOWNLOAD_VERSION}.cmake")

if(NOT (EXISTS ${STEAMAPI_ZIP_LOCATION}))
  message(STATUS "Downloading Steam SDK to ${STEAMAPI_ZIP_LOCATION}")
  file(DOWNLOAD
       https://partner.steamgames.com/downloads/steamworks_sdk.zip
       ${STEAMAPI_ZIP_LOCATION}
  )
endif()

if(NOT(EXISTS ${STEAMAPI_LOCATION}))
    message(STATUS "Unzipping Steam SDK to ${STEAMAPI_ZIP_LOCATION}")
    file(ARCHIVE_EXTRACT INPUT ${STEAMAPI_ZIP_LOCATION} DESTINATION ${STEAMAPI_LOCATION})
endif()

#include(${STEAMAPI_ZIP_LOCATION})

The CMakeLists.txt

#CMakeLists.txt
# Project
cmake_minimum_required (VERSION 3.14)
project (MyProject)
set(CMAKE_MODULE_PATH ${CMAKE_SOURCE_DIR}/cmake)
include(get_steamapi)

# Libraries
find_package(Threads REQUIRED)

# Linking
add_executable(${PROJECT_NAME}
    "src/Main.cpp"    
)

target_include_directories(${PROJECT_NAME} 
    PUBLIC ${CMAKE_CURRENT_SOURCE_DIR}/include
    PUBLIC ${STEAMAPI_SOURCE_DIR}
    #PUBLIC "C:/Users/user/Documents/Visual Studio 2022/Libraries/steam-sdk/public/steam"
)

target_compile_features(${PROJECT_NAME} PRIVATE cxx_std_20)
    
target_link_libraries(${PROJECT_NAME}
    PRIVATE Threads::Threads
    PUBLIC ${STEAMAPI_BINARY_DIR}
    #"C:/Users/user/Documents/Visual Studio 2022/Libraries/steam-sdk/redistributable_bin/win64/steam_api64.lib"
)

file(COPY ${CMAKE_CURRENT_SOURCE_DIR}/steam_appid.txt
     DESTINATION ${CMAKE_CURRENT_BINARY_DIR})

file(COPY ${STEAMAPI_SHARED_DIR}
    DESTINATION ${CMAKE_CURRENT_BINARY_DIR}
)

The commented out portions also work but I think the method I came up with is pretty neat.
